[发明专利]文件处理方法和装置有效
申请号: | 201710607234.6 | 申请日: | 2017-07-24 |
公开(公告)号: | CN107402846B | 公开(公告)日: | 2021-02-26 |
发明(设计)人: | 王绪四;梁艺;胡胜;孔祥富 | 申请(专利权)人: | 广州三星通信技术研究有限公司;三星电子株式会社 |
主分类号: | G06F11/14 | 分类号: | G06F11/14;G06F16/16 |
代理公司: | 北京英赛嘉华知识产权代理有限责任公司 11204 | 代理人: | 王达佐;马晓亚 |
地址: | 510663 广东省广州市*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 文件 处理 方法 装置 | ||
1.一种文件处理方法,其特征在于,所述方法包括:
打开预定文件使预定文件处于占用状态;
响应于检测到对所述预定文件的删除操作,对所述预定文件做备份处理,在备份处理完成后关闭所述预定文件,释放所述预定文件的磁盘空间;
获取已做删除处理的所述预定文件的备份信息,呈现对所述已做删除处理的预定文件的选择接口;
响应于通过所述选择接口对所述已做删除处理的预定文件的恢复请求,将所述已做删除处理的预定文件恢复至原始路径中。
2.根据权利要求1所述的方法,其特征在于,所述预定文件包括:
指定类型或者指定目录下的文件,所述指定类型包括以下至少一种:图片、视频、音乐、文档、应用程序。
3.根据权利要求1所述的方法,其特征在于,所述预定文件为用户通过用于选择文件类型或文件目录的接口指定的。
4.根据权利要求1所述的方法,其特征在于,所述对所述预定文件做备份处理,包括:
记录所述预定文件的备份信息,所述备份信息至少包括原始路径和文件名;
将所述预定文件移动或复制到预定区域以生成备份文件。
5.根据权利要求4所述的方法,其特征在于,所述呈现对所述已做删除处理的预定文件的选择接口,包括:
在选择接口显示已做删除处理的所述预定文件的标识以供用户恢复已做删除处理的所述预定文件。
6.根据权利要求5所述的方法,其特征在于,所述方法还包括:
若在预定的时间内未检测到用户对所述选择接口中的所述标识的恢复操作,则删除所述备份文件。
7.根据权利要求4或6所述的方法,其特征在于,所述方法还包括:
当满足以下至少一项时,压缩所述备份文件:
所述预定区域中的各文件大小之和超过预定总大小阈值,所述备份文件大小超过预定单件大小阈值,所述备份文件在所述预定区域中存在的时间超过预定的时间阈值。
8.根据权利要求7所述的方法,其特征在于,所述方法还包括:
响应于通过所述选择接口对所述已做删除处理的预定文件的恢复请求,解压所述备份文件。
9.根据权利要求4或6所述的方法,其特征在于,所述将所述已做删除处理的预定文件恢复至原始路径中,包括:
在所述原始路径下创建与所述已做删除处理的预定文件同名的文件,并将所述已做删除处理的预定文件的内容复制到所述同名的文件中;或者
根据所述已做删除处理的预定文件的内容在所述原始路径下生成恢复文件,并将所述恢复文件的文件名修改为所述已做删除处理的预定文件的文件名;或者
将所述备份文件移动到所述原始路径中。
10.根据权利要求1所述的方法,其特征在于,所述使预定文件处于占用状态,包括:
对所述预定文件进行硬链接操作以在预定区域中建立与所述预定文件对应的备份目录项。
11.根据权利要求10所述的方法,其特征在于,所述对所述预定文件做备份处理,包括:
记录所述预定文件的备份信息,所述备份信息至少包括原始路径和文件名。
12.根据权利要求11所述的方法,其特征在于,所述将所述已做删除处理的预定文件恢复至原始路径中,包括:
创建与原始目录项相同的目录项;
删除所述备份目录项。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于广州三星通信技术研究有限公司;三星电子株式会社,未经广州三星通信技术研究有限公司;三星电子株式会社许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201710607234.6/1.html,转载请声明来源钻瓜专利网。